Para que sirve class forname com mysql jdbc driver

Como conectarse a mysql desde java utilizando jdbc driver. The driver documentation lists how to register the driver with the driver manager, which effectively loads the driver so you can create a connection to the database that the driver supports. When building the project, java throws you an exception because a file the com. I am trying to create simple jdbc program to access mysql database. Net enabling developers to build database applications in their language of choice. Mysql provides standardsbased drivers for jdbc, odbc, and. Content reproduced on this site is the property of the respective holders.

The newinstance method then returns a new instance of the class so then what happens is you call class. Different versions are available that are compatible with the jdbc 3. Driver class from the mysql connectivity library is not found. Unhandled exception type classnotfoundexception estou com esse erro na linha do class. With mysql connectorj, the name of this class is com. Mysql connectorj is the official jdbc driver for mysql.

In those cases you can load the class using such method. I am trying to access a mysql database through servlet but it shows java. Specifically pr 1729 was reverted as this is a breaking change pr 1719 has been reverted as it introduced errors in the pgtype cache. These drivers are developed and maintained by the mysql. These drivers are developed and maintained by the mysql community.

With this method, you could use an external configuration file to supply. Empleo del controlador jdbc sql server microsoft docs. Specify to the drivermanager which jdbc drivers to try to make connections with. In addition, a native c library allows developers to embed mysql directly into their applications. The solution is adding the library to the project, and java will find the com. The type 4 designation means that the driver is a pure java implementation of the mysql protocol and does not rely on.

742 463 1147 1073 218 130 1393 1551 891 199 260 1300 378 1574 1104 829 967 1480 1019 1128 1500 357 1465 1315 103 1463 1134 1457 1271 750 97 1559 51 133 1539 1409 1282 144 1004 1244 1154 488 796 284 420 318 1464 688 176 386 474